Larry D. Meins, 64, of Jonesboro, died Thursday at his home of natural causes.
Born in Walnut Ridge, Larry moved to Jonesboro several years ago and lived most of his life here. He was a retired carpenter and a member of Lighthouse Victory Pentecostal Church in Jonesboro. He was a U.S. Army veteran of the Vietnam War and was preceded in death by his parents: Clyde and Midred Morgan Christopher; by a brother, David Christopher and a sister, Shirley Morgan.
Survivors include one son: Derek Meins of Jonesboro, three daughters: Dusty Meins of Fayetteville and Susan Shelley and Mary Beth Nelson, both of Jonesboro;
1 brother, Garry Christopher (Anita) of Lake City; 2 sisters: Donna Shelby (Charles) of Jonesboro and Judy Willfond of Atkins; and 10 grandchildren.
Funeral services will be held Monday morning at 10:00 in Victory Lighthouse Pentecostal Church, 400 Jonathan Street in Jonesboro, with Reverend Jason Stallings officiating. Burial will follow in Lorado Cemetery.
Derek Meins, Tony Greene, Zach Stallings, Cameron Wofford, Joey Spinks, and Mike Noles will serve as pallbearers.
Visitation will be held Sunday evening, 5-7, at Emerson Funeral Home.
